SB 10.72.41

सञ्चिन्त्यारिवधोपायं भीमस्यामोघदर्शन: ।
दर्शयामास विटपं पाटयन्निव संज्ञया ॥ ४१ ॥

शब्दार्थ

sañcintya — having thought; ari — their enemy; vadha — for killing; upāyam — about the means; bhīmasya — to Bhīma; amogha-darśanaḥ — the Supreme Lord, whose vision is infallible; darśayām āsa — showed; viṭapam — a tree branch; pāṭayan — tearing apart; iva — as if; saṁjñayā — as a sign.

भाषांतर

Having determined how to kill the enemy, that Lord of infallible vision made a sign to Bhīma by tearing in half a small branch of a tree.
